What can I see and do near Old Brunswick County Jail Museum?
You'll want to browse the exhibits at North Carolina Maritime Museum at Southport and Smith Island Museum of History. Southport Marina, The Clubs at St. James and Oak Island Golf Club are worth a stop while you're in the area. Oak Island Lighthouse and Franklin Square Gallery are both worth a visit while you're out exploring.
